Perl Script Scheduling On Unix Webserver
A perl script was written which scrapes news headlines from a website. It was working correctly on windows machine, the most recent version of activeperl. After moving the script to the actual Unix webserver, these are the problems:
1.) How to go about scheduling the task to run on a regular basis? 2.) Does the perl script have to be in the cgi-bin in order to execute? After leaving it in the htdocs folder, which when run, didn't produce any of the desired results. |
